EU court annuls China truck and bus tire duties
EU court annuls China truck and bus tire duties

11/05/2022

The European Commission has until 14 July to appeal against the ruling

Luxembourg – The European General Court has ruled that the European Commission’s anti-dumping and countervailing duties imposed on imports of truck  and bus tires from China must be annulled.
